Board Siding Replacement Questions
What are board siding replacements? They involve removing old or damaged siding boards and installing new ones to improve appearance and protection.
When should property owners consider replacing siding boards? Replacement is recommended when siding shows signs of rot, warping, or extensive damage.
What types of materials are used for siding replacement? Common materials include vinyl, fiber cement, and wood,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
Are board siding replacements suitable for historic properties? Yes, replacements can match original styles to maintain the property's character and curb appeal.
